Horror with emotional depth
With ‘3 Stones for the Nixie’, Kjell-Vidar Åhman Teig takes us back to Øyerstad, the village we first got to know in ‘A Battle Against Demons’—at least, if you read that book first, like I did.
This short story collection revolves around the life and death of Robert Baastad, and just like in ‘A Battle Against Demons’, we’re immersed in a world where the ordinary and the supernatural blend seamlessly.
The ’80s and ’90s vibes? Absolutely spot on once again!
But these stories are more than just spooky tales—they all carry a deeper message.
Kjell-Vidar’s writing is vivid and detailed, and even within the short format of these stories, he manages to evoke strong emotions and keep you hooked from start to finish. From chilling moments to deeply moving scenes—you feel it all.
The highlight of the collection? The final story. It completely broke me; I cried my eyes out. It wasn’t just heartbreaking, but also beautifully written—a perfect ending to this intense set of stories.
What made this book even more special to me was returning to Øyerstad and its people. It felt like coming home. The characters are so well written that I’ve truly grown attached to them, and I loved stepping back into their world.
All in all, ‘3 Stones for the Nixie’ is a fantastic collection for anyone who loves short horror stories with real depth. Once again, Kjell-Vidar proves that he can make a big impact with just a few words. Highly recommended!
